RDP file autologin
For our macincloud accounts, it was cumbersome to always manually login without copy-paste ability into the session.
You will need to edit the .rdp file and generate a passsword hash with a program from the internet.
- Either use POwershell:
("MySuperSecretPassword!" | ConvertTo-SecureString -AsPlainText -Force) | ConvertFrom-SecureString;
- Or Get CryptRDP5
- Get the program cryptRDP5.exe
- In the location, open a command prompt to generate your password hash
3. Open the RDP file with notepad and add two lines
password 51:b:yourhash
username:s:yourpasword
4. Save the file and click it - you now should've bypassed the login
